Location
The 3-star Rho Hotel Amsterdam offers a lift and a vending machine in the old part of Amsterdam, 14 minutes' walk from The Cat Cabinet Art Museum. The hotel provides guests with a lounge bar and unique rooms with views of the square, while the Begijnhof is a mere 650 metres away.
Merely 0.6 km from the Sexmuseum Amsterdam, this smoke-free hotel is just around the corner from Rokin underground station. The Museum of the Canals is 950 metres from the Rho, which is also located 5 minutes on foot from the Amsterdam Dungeon. Also, Hoftuin is situated 1.4 km away. Shopping enthusiasts will enjoy being within a few blocks of the Spui. Dam bus stop is within a 200-metre distance of Rho Hotel and 15 minutes on foot from is enough to get to Amsterdam Centraal train station.
Welcoming guests to a balcony and a living room, the rooms are furnished with wardrobes and a writing table. The private bathrooms include a separate toilet, a shower, and a deep soaking bathtub. A wardrobe are featured in separate bedrooms. The bathrooms come with a separate toilet, a shower, and a deep soaking bathtub along with hair dryers and a dryer for more comfort.
The Rho Amsterdam welcomes guests with a daily buffet breakfast. Room restaurant at this property serves local specialities. The small bar is also available. There is a restaurant serving Italian food a 5-minute stroll away.
Review by hotel critic
Immersing myself in the heart of Amsterdam at the enchanting Rho Hotel was a delightful experience. Nestled in a quiet side street off the historic Dam Square, this Art Deco-style former theater exuded elegance from the moment I stepped into its cavernous lobby filled with natural light. the room was a serene sanctuary, adorned with light wood furniture and soothing colors, offering modern amenities like free WiFi. The central location allowed us to explore the city's iconic landmarks on foot, with the Royal Palace and the New Church just a few steps away. Each morning, we indulged in a generous breakfast spread in the charming dining room overlooking Dam Square, savoring a selection of bread, cereals, and warm dishes, including scrumptious scrambled eggs. The attentive staff, particularly the courteous gentlemen at reception, ensured our stay was smooth and enjoyable. Although there were a few bumps with the evening staff, the overall service was commendable. the hotel's proximity to Centraal Station made our transportation seamless, while nearby attractions like the Anne Frank House and the Van Gogh Museum enriched our cultural experience.
